He did many roles as an actor, producer, director, and assistant director. He also appeared in English-language films especially the films produced by Merchant-Ivory. Shashi Kapoor acted in Hindi and English films as the lead hero and he starred in over 175 films. As a child artist, his debut film was Aag in 1948. As an adult, it was Dharamputra in 1961. His first direction on Ajooba in 1991. As a producer, Junoon in 1978.

Shashi Kapoor was presented with the prestigious Dadasaheb Phalke award by Union Information and Broadcasting Minister Arun Jaitley.

Shashi Kapoor was a very popular actor of his time and has acted in several hit films like ‘Kabhie Kabhie’ and ‘Jab Jab Phool Khile’, which were shot in Kashmir. And since most of the actor’s films were shot in Kashmir, the family often holidayed there.

Shashi Kapoor was associated with several blockbuster films and some critically acclaimed ones as well. When it was announced that the veteran actor will be conferred with the prestigious Dadasaheb Phalke Award, his son, Kunal Kapoor revealed that his father had never been a fan of awards.

In 2011, he was conferred Padma Bhushan by the Government of India.
